Han Dynasty, 206 BC-220 AD. A ceramic figure of Buddha(?) kneeling, wearing an ankle-length open-fronted jacket, hair gathered at the rear in a ponytail, soles of the shoes to the rear; some pigment remaining; sleeves with sockets to accept separate hands. 5.5 kg, 43cm (17"). Property of a central London gallery; acquired from the Russkin collection; accompanied by a positive thermoluminescence report issued by Laboratory Kotalla, no.35PX210120.Finely modelled.
